Accrington Stanley defender Zehn Mohammed has today joined Southport on a youth loan until January 2020.
The 19-year-old signed his first professional contract with the club in May 2017 as he put pen to paper on a two-year deal, with the club choosing to exercise a one-year extension to his contract this summer.
Mohammed's only senior appearance for Stanley came in the 4-2 defeat to Bury in the EFL Trophy in January 2019.
The Blackburn-born centre-back, who attended Queen Elizabeth's Grammar School, was playing Sunday league football for Mill Hill before he had a trial with Stanley and signed at Under-16 level.
